I've belonged to the same synagogue for nearly 30 years, and I can assure you that there have been many times that I haven't agreed with the rabbi's message from the pulpit. Was any of it as extreme as Wright's stuff? No, but plenty of it, especially in political areas, was absolutely on the other side of an issue from what I believe.
So why did I stay in that synagogue. Because belonging to a congregation is about far more than the words of sermons. It's about community, about what the institution does as a whole, and so forth.
